Alert: ScanBridge Integration — Decode Failure Rate Elevated. The ScanBridge service, which relays barcode scans from Harrow warehouse terminals into the Lattice inventory pipeline, is reporting a decode failure rate above the 2% threshold. Future maintainers should know this usually indicates a firmware drift on the handheld units rather than a service fault. Do not restart the relay before capturing the diagnostic bundle, as buffered scans are lost on restart. Escalation and rollback steps live on the internal page below.

wiki page, kahog-hahig: https://vault.zemvargrid.internal/display/deploy/repo/settings/merge_requests/job/settings/6f3b933774dbc5320a4daa18

FAQ: Fleet Fuel-Usage Report

Q: The Haulstone fuel report shows zero litres for some vans. Why?
A: Telemetry from the Bridgefen depot uploads nightly; gaps usually mean a missed sync, not a data loss. Re-run the ingest job and the figures backfill. If the report module itself is locked, unlock it with the passphrase below.

unlock words, bawef-kahap: sorax-sorir-quenys-aldok

# Artifact Signing — Log Sampling for Chirpd

Chirpd emits roughly 40k log lines per minute, so we sample at 2% before shipping to the aggregator. Sampling config changes are treated as release artifacts: every change to `sampling.yaml` must be bundled, versioned, and signed before the deploy pipeline will accept it. Unsigned bundles are rejected at the gate, no exceptions, even for hotfixes. Verify the bundle hash locally before signing, and record the version in the rotation log. The current signing key for sampling bundles follows.

rollout seal: bky3_7wZ

Subject: Profile store sharding — done!

Hi plugin folks,

Quick recap: over the weekend we split the Fernwick user-profile store into eight shards, routed by account hash. The cut-over went smoothly — about forty minutes of read-only mode, no data loss. For most of you nothing changes, but if your plugin talks to the profile API directly, you'll want to bump your client to pick up the new routing headers. Retries are cheap now, so don't over-engineer backoff. The new cluster settings are as follows.

config for yahof-tajop:
zorath:
  pin: 7493
  metrics_host: metrics.zorath.tolvaqsys.internal
  tenant: praiel
  seal: seal_fd9cd4f1